Pre-Treatment Preparation: Getting Ready Before Botox

Before botox treatment, avoiding anything that could inhibit your results or amplify any side effects is important. Do the following:

  • Avoid blood thinners 3 to 5 days before your treatment: Blood thinners can cause bruising at the injection site, impact absorption, and reduce the product’s efficiency.
  • Avoid alcohol 24 hours before your treatment: Alcohol causes dehydration and increases your chances of experiencing some redness or swelling post-treatment.
  • Eat a healthy breakfast: This helps ensure you are well-hydrated and feel your best going into the appointment.

During Treatment: What To Expect From The Botox Appointment

The actual injection takes about 10 minutes and should not cause any discomfort. Most patients report feeling a slight pinch, but this is usually very tolerable. You may notice some redness or swelling at the injection sites, but this will go away quickly.

Post-Treatment Aftercare: What To Do After Botox

After botox treatment, it is important to follow some basic guidelines to ensure optimal results and reduce any risks of side effects.

  • Avoid physical activity for 24 hours after the treatment: This includes working out, running, swimming, or any other physical activity. Allowing your body to rest helps ensure that the injections are absorbed evenly and effectively.
  • Avoid massaging or touching the injection sites: Massaging the area can cause the product to disperse unevenly in different areas of the face, resulting in an unnatural look.
  • Avoid alcohol for 48 hours: To minimize any potential side effects, you should avoid alcohol for 48 hours after treatment.
